1. Consultation
Listening first. Planning thoughtfully.
Every project begins with a conversation. We take the time to understand your goals, priorities, timeline, and how you want to live in your space. This is also where we answer questions, discuss feasibility, and determine whether we’re the right fit for one another.
What to expect:
Initial consultation (on-site or virtual)
Discussion of scope, budget range, and timeline
Honest guidance and next steps
2. Design + Budget
Turning ideas into a clear plan.
Once we understand the vision, we work with you (and your design team, if applicable) to develop a detailed scope and realistic budget. This phase focuses on aligning design decisions with cost, so there are no surprises later.
What to expect:
Review of plans and specifications
Detailed description of work with final project budget
Value engineering when needed
Finalized scope before construction begins
3. Build
Precision, communication, and craftsmanship.
During construction, we manage the entire process — coordinating trades, overseeing quality, maintaining the schedule, and communicating clearly with you throughout. Our goal is a calm, organized build where details are handled proactively.
What to expect:
Dedicated project management
Regular progress updates
Trusted trade partners
Attention to detail at every stage
4. Completion + Warranty
Finishing strong — and standing behind our work.
As your project nears completion, we walk through the home together to ensure every detail meets our standards and yours. After handoff, we remain available and stand behind our work with a warranty and ongoing support.
What to expect:
Final walkthrough
Punch-list completion
Warranty documentation
Continued support after move-in
